Output 62f314dbaef661776f85dab6d2d05d006fc900a31ceafc9e8298231c142b34ea:1

value
9104680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5acf02788e1f5b27530e572ccd4641e5805b3031 OP_EQUAL
address
39yAj6FHa9dWi6LmP76jFMdm9aojoC4S24
transaction
62f314dbaef661776f85dab6d2d05d006fc900a31ceafc9e8298231c142b34ea
spent
true